This is where I interned this summer. Muscatatuck NWR is in Seymour, IN and a wetland area. There are lots of birds that migrate through here throughout the year. Some of the less common birds I saw this summer include white ibises, a white-winged scoter, common moorhen, american bittern, least bittern, whitstling ducks, and black-crowned night heron. I also saw many mammals, like beavers, minks, deer, foxes, river otters, coyotes, muskrats, and groundhogs. It was a great summer and I really enjoyed myself!
